Seafood and Fennel Soup

  1. Heat oil in heavy large skillet over medium-high heat.
  2. Add mushrooms and saute until golden, about 5 minutes.
  3. Set mushrooms aside.
  4. Cook bacon in heavy large Dutch oven over medium heat until almost crisp, stirring often, about 3 minutes.
  5. Add onion, fennel, bell pepper, fennel seeds and garlic; saute until vegetables are almost tender, about 5 minutes.
  6. Add potatoes, chicken broth, tomatoes with their juices and tomato sauce and bring to boil.
  7. Reduce heat and simmer until potatoes are almost tender, about 25 minutes.
  8. Mix in mushrooms.
  9. (Can be made 1 day ahead.
  10. Cover and refrigerate.
  11. Bring soup to simmer before continuing.)
  12. Add halibut, red snapper and sole to soup and simmer just until fish is cooked through, about 6 minutes.
  13. Season with salt and pepper.
  14. Ladle into bowls.
  15. Sprinkle with parsley.

olive oil, mushrooms, bacon, onion, fennel, red bell pepper, fennel seeds, garlic, potatoes, chicken broth, tomatoes, tomato sauce, fillet, red snapper, sole fillets, fresh parsley
